HIBERNIAN-AUSTRALASIAN OATHOLIO BENEFIT SOCIETY, NKW ZEALAND DISTRICT, No. 3. The Oatholio Community is earnestly requested to support thiß •xoellent Organisation, for it inouloates a love of Holy Faith and Patriotism in addition to the unsurpassed benefits and privileges of Membership. The Entranoe Fees are from 2s 6d to £4, according to age at time of Admißßion. . . . . Siok Benefits 20s per week for 26 weeks, 15s per week for the next IS weeks, and 10b a week for the following 13 weeks, In case of ft further continuance of his illness a member of Seven Years' Standing previous to the commencement of such illness will be allowed 6b. per week as superannuation during incapacity. Funeral Allowance, £20 at the death of a Member, and £10 a the death of a Member's Wife. In addition to tnt foregoing pro virioniß -made for the admißdon of Honorary Members, Reduced Benefit' Members, and the establishment of Sisters' Branoheß and Juvenile Contingents. Full nf ormation may be obtained from Local Branoh Officers or direot from the Dißtriot Secretary. - , • , -• The District Officers are anxious to open, New Braaob.ee, and will give all possible assistance and information to applicants Branokee being- established in the various centres throughout the Colonies an invaluable measure of reciprocity obtains, W.
